Author Biography
Born in Paris, Lily Tuck is the
author of three previous novels: Interviewing
Matisse or the Woman Who Died Standing Up,
The Woman Who Walked on Water, and Siam,
or the Woman Who Shot a Man, which was
nominated for the 2000 PEN/Faulkner Award
for Fiction. Her short stories have appeared
in The New Yorker, and are collected
in Limbo, or Other Places I Have Lived.
She divides her time between Maine and New
York City.
